原文:JS中事件绑定函数,事件捕获,事件冒泡

事件绑定:事件与函数绑定以及怎么取消绑定 . 元素.onclick这种形式,如下: 这种绑定不存在什么兼容性问题,但是如果想绑定 个事件,就麻烦了。上面的js代码改成如下: 我们给oDiv 后面又绑定了onclick,前面的那个alert this.innerHTML 就会失效。 这种方式绑定了,后面的代码需要取消这个绑定,哪怎么取消呢 当然,这里只是很简单的两个函数例子,可以很容易将 个onc ...

2019-01-14 11:57 0 766 推荐指数:

查看详情

JS绑定事件顺序(事件冒泡事件捕获区别)

JS绑定事件默认的执行时间是在冒泡阶段执行,而非在捕获阶段(重要),这也是为什么当父类和子类都绑定了某个事件,会先调用子类绑定事件,后调用父类的事件。直接看下面实例 当点击id3元素时候,执行结果是:id2,id3,id1 解析:因为obj2与obj3绑定的方法在捕获 ...

Tue Jan 24 22:07:00 CST 2017 1 3477
JS事件冒泡事件捕获

事件捕获阶段:事件从最上一级标签开始往下查找,直到捕获事件目标(target)。 事件冒泡阶段:事件事件目标(target)开始,往上冒泡直到页面的最上一级标签。 用图示表示如下: 1、冒泡事件事件按照从最特定的事件目标到最不特定的事件目标(document对象)的顺序触发 ...

Mon Feb 05 18:46:00 CST 2018 0 5739
JS事件冒泡事件捕获

什么是事件?   事件是文档和浏览器窗口中发生的特定的交互瞬间。 事件是javascript应用跳动的心脏,也是把所有东西黏在一起的胶水,当我们与浏览器web页面进行某些类型的交互时,事件就发生了。 事件可能是用户在某些内容上的点击,鼠标经过某个特定元素或按下键盘上的某些按键,事件还可 ...

Tue Jul 10 06:17:00 CST 2018 0 960
js事件冒泡事件捕获

事件冒泡 当我们点击.content时,事件的执行顺序是content - box - body - document。所以事件冒泡的走向是由子节点向父节点去触发同名事件 ![](https://img2018.cnblogs.com/blog/1244681/201901 ...

Wed Jan 16 04:06:00 CST 2019 0 16496
JS事件冒泡捕获

1事件传播——冒泡捕获   默认情况下,事件使用冒泡事件流,不使用捕获事件流。然而,在Firefox和Safari里,你可以显式的指定使用捕获事件流,方法是在注册事件时传入useCapture参数,将这个参数设为true。 2冒泡事件流   当事件在某一DOM元素被触发时,例如用 ...

Wed Jul 13 22:42:00 CST 2016 0 7436
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M